🥘 Ingredients

13 items
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2 teaspoons baking powder
  • 0.5 teaspoons baking soda
  • 0.5 teaspoons salt
  • 0.5 cups un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 cups granulated sugar
  • 2 pieces large eggs
  • 2 teaspoons pure vanilla extract
  • 0.75 cups whole milk
  • 1 cups heavy cream
  • 0.5 cups powdered sugar
  • 1 cups marshmallow fluff
  • 1 teaspoons vanilla extract (for filling)

📝 Instructions

12 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 12-cupcake pan or line it with cupcake liners.

2

In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. Set aside.

3

In a large bowl, use a hand mixer or stand mixer to beat the softened butter and granulated sugar together until light and fluffy, about 2-3 minutes.

4

Add the e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ition. Mix in the vanilla extract until combined.

5

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ients in three additions, alternating with the milk. Start and end with the dry ingredients. Be careful not to overmix the batter.

6

Divide the batter evenly among the prepared cupcake pan. Fill each cup about two-thirds full.

7

Bake in the preheated oven for 18-20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

8

Let the cakes cool in the pan for 5 minutes, then transfer them to a wire rack to cool completely.

9

While the cakes cool, make the filling: In a medium bowl, whip the heavy cream with a hand or stand mixer until soft peaks form. Gradually add the powdered sugar and continue beating until stiff peaks form.

10

Gently fold in the marshmallow fluff and vanilla extract until smooth and well combined.

11

Using a piping bag fitted with a small tip (or a zip-top bag with the corner snipped off), poke a small hole into the bottom of each cake and pipe the filling inside. Be gentle to avoid overfilling or splitting the cake.

12

Serve immediately or store in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days.
